Regardless of how you feel about Roy, I admire what he's saying about his own young team - this should be our attitude - not lame "Tuesday's their toughest academic day blah blah"
From ESPN Pick and Roll blog:
http://espn.go.com/ncb/notebook/_/page/notebookweeklywatch130203/pick-n-roll
"Instead of more "learning experiences," he (Williams) said recently, he's ready for his squad to start playing to its potential. "I get tired of that," he said. "The game's basketball, they have a damn scoreboard, that's what you've got to learn by. "Early in the season, I can understand that; early in the season, you learn. But we've played 19 or 20 games, and I'm tired of learning. I want some results."
